Up-and-Down Sequential Allocation Study Comparing the Median Effective Dose of Remimazolam Versus Propofol for Inducing Unconsciousness in Pediatric Patients.

Abstract

Remimazolam is a novel ultra-short-acting benzodiazepine used for general anesthesia. Compared with propofol, it offers reversibility with flumazenil and lacks injection pain. However, its optimal bolus dose for anesthesia induction in pediatric patients remains unclear. The aim of this study was to determine the effective dose of remimazolam for loss of consciousness during anesthesia induction in children aged 2 to 14 years.
A prospective, randomized, controlled trial using the Dixon up-and-down sequential design was conducted. It comprised two separate, parallel dose-finding studies, in which a total of fifty children undergoing elective surgery were randomly allocated to receive either remimazolam or propofol for anesthesia induction, respectively. The primary outcome was the ED50 and ED95 of each drug. Secondary outcomes included bispectral index (BIS) values, hemodynamic changes, and adverse events within 5 min after drug administration.
The ED50 and ED95 of remimazolam were 0.17 mg/kg (95% CI 0.16-0.19) and 0.26 mg/kg (95% CI 0.23-0.29). Both drugs effectively reduced BIS values, with a significant group-time interaction. Heart rate was more stable in the remimazolam group. No respiratory depression, hypotension, or other serious adverse events were observed in either group.
Using a sequential up-and-down design, this study provides the first determination of the ED50 (0.17 mg/kg) of a single intravenous bolus of remimazolam for inducing loss of consciousness in pediatric patients aged 2-14 years. These findings offer a practical dosing reference for remimazolam induction in children.
Chinese Clinical Trial Registry: ChiCTR 2200067112.
